Summary of CLF Report 4/2010

This report analyzes the development of unemployment, employment and the labour force in peripheral municipalities in Denmark covering 2000-2009 and  parts of 2010. The report first presents the most recent development in unemployment. Those areas with higher initial unemployment have had the smallest increases. Secondly, the labour force is decomposed into different skill groups, age and gender. The labour force is shown to have a lower share of highly educated workers, tends to be older and has a slightly higher share of males compared to the whole of Denmark. The paper finally provides a brief description of the unemployment and employment experience of the peripheral areas for a period of about 20 years.
